Origin or Ancestry
The origin of the Primil is partially debated as to if they originated as a singular people that then adapted to the various realms they call home or if they originated in each location. Those who support the adaptation theory mostly look toward the other Tonallitecameh as proof, with almost all having a precursor people that were created and they descend from. In the opposition, those purporting for a multi-parted creation hold mostly onto the lack of evidence for a precursor people for the. The Pianimeh, when contacted, also refuse to give an answer to settle this debate. Regardless, it is known that they collectively comprise the first creation of the Pianimeh within The Mooring and that they were created initially as a test of their ability to mold creation within the machine. Each of the Primil are tied closely to a band within the flow of Leviance showing how it influenced the early choices made in determining their limits.
Geographic Distribution
Primil live nearly everywhere across the inner regions of The Mooring. Each has sizable populations across Creation's Rest, but a majority of each have remained within the respective "realm" that they call home: Infernus, Aqueous, Tellus, Divius, Caelux, and Noctem. Each of these "realms" across the Elemental Halos is infused with the respective band of Leviance, creating hyper strict biomes and climates. Survival in these regions has led to habitation preferences across Creation's Rest, but even then, they are just preferences and Primil can be found readily outside of them.

Anatomy and Morphology
With their base structure being very similar to Humans with few changes, they can look almost identical ignoring their elemental traits. For the most part, the Primil sport smooth skin with hairless bodies aside from the tops of their heads. They generally are more lightly built with less muscle than Humans, and have an additional structure internally running throughout their Lymphatic System and around their nerves across their entire body to act as a conduit for Leviance. Despite being based of Humans, the Pianimeh distinguished them by giving them pointed ears, a trend that would continue throughout the rest of their creations.
Infernic Primil
Infernic Primil are the Primil of Fire, and the inhabitants of Infernus. Their skin ranges from red to a burnt black with reddish undertones. Their hair can take the appearance of burning flames or like flowing magma, but at the hottest is just warm to the touch. Body heat, while traditionally supplied from their surroundings in Infernus, can be generated when elsewhere within The Mooring and is typically much higher than that of the other Primil. Infernic Primil have voices that often are described as raspy, akin to having a low undertone of growls, and are known for being highly cynical and dismissive yet passionate. Their eyes often look like they are constantly burning or are fire themselves, not helping the general perception of Infernic Primils as dismissive cynics.
Aquatic Primil
The inhabitants of Aqueous, the Aquatic Primil, are the Primil of Water. Their skin takes on hues of blue and green, from dark to light, to help them blend in with the sea at various depths. Their hair, when present, can take the appearance of webbed fin-like extrusions or be more kelp-like in appearance. Their bodies are perpetually wet, causing them to prefer environments closer to the sea. When dried out, their skin cracks rapidly and can lead to discomfort until tended to. Aquatic Primil have voices typically depicted are serine and soothing, and feature a double eyelid to help them see better under water while also making their eyes appear cloudy.
Tellic Primil
The Tellic Primil are natives of Tellus and are the Primil of Earth. Their hair can appear like rocky protrusions extruding from their head, like piled slates, or be more gem-like, leading to occasional issues with desperate people attempting to steal their hair. The skin of a Tellic Primil can be rough or smooth and is typically a sand-brown, but can also be dirt, mud, and occasionally stone colored as well. As they age, natural cracks and fissures appear in their skin; some clover and seal them by filling them with the closest color material matching their skin tones, but regardless they are harmless . Wounds on Tellic Primil continue the rocky appearance of their hair, often closing up jaggedly or healing in odd crystalline patterns. Tellic Primil are very physically dense compared to other races and are often both cool-headed and slow to speak. With iris's commonly appearing colored as Amber or Jade, they can also take the color of other gems as well.
Divuic Primil
Divuic Primil are the Primil of Air, and come from Divius. Divuic Primil are known for their light sky-blue skin and soft cloud-like hair. Their hair tends to rest more "on-top" of their head rather than flowing downward like other races. Divuic Primil are also some of the lightest people, being attributed to their attachment to the air band of Leviance. Their voices are wispy and light, which accompanies their general carefree attitudes. Their eyes carry a glint within them that appears similar to the Star Bands.
Caelix Primil
The Caelix Primil are the Primil of Light and reside within the 9 layers of Caelux. Their hair is typically a golden color, but can have tints of red, brown, green, or blue depending on what layer they lived on. Their skin can be light blue, pale, or white in color with the same underlying tinting appearing along with a bright underskin glow, while the iris's of their eyes have similar golden hues as their hair. Injuries are accompanied with the cuts extruding constant bright light. The voice of a Caelix Primil is often described as disembodied yet highly captivating.
Noctix Primil
The Caelix Primil are the Primil of Darkness and reside within the 9 layers of Noctem. Their hair is typically white or silvery, with small tints of tints of red, brown, green, or blue depending on what layer they lived on. Their skin can be pale or white in color with the same underlying tinting appearing along with a dim under-skin glow. When injured, the wounds appear to be emanating a dim light outward. Across their bodies, Noctix Primil typically have several intentional scars in designs of Lunar imagery, linking them even further with Noctem. These intentional scars give subtle dim light making them appear like lit-up tattoos or painted patterns.

Perception and Sensory or Extra Sensory Capabilities
For the most part, Primil have the same senses as the rest of the Cuallicallimeh. They have exceptional ability to detect changes with the flow of Leviance of their affinity, however outside of that it is no better than average. Darkvision is unique to the Infernic Primil, and leaves their surroundings with a slight red tinge. The Aquatic Primil sometimes have well above standard scent to help them hunt within the seas of Aqueous, but that is not the norm.

Major Language Groups and Dialects
For the Primil, they for the most part have maintained their own unique languages due to the separation between each of the Elemental Halos, Caelux, and Noctem. Additionally, separation from the other races that live on Creation's Rest has allowed their languages to remain fully independent and unincorporated into the common languages of the continents.
In the centuries following the Bleeding of Heaven, with furthering travel between the Elemental Halos and Creation's Rest, a pidgin of each of the elemental primordic languages was created.
